How To Be Successful in a World That Wasn’t Built for You (ft. Astronaut Cady Coleman)
Cady Coleman, a renowned astronaut and Air Force veteran, shares her incredible journey breaking barriers in STEM fields. She discusses how a pivotal meeting with Sally Ride ignited her path to the stars, highlighting the challenges she faced in male-dominated environments. Cady also reflects on her time aboard the International Space Station, including the joys and adjustments of life in microgravity. She candidly addresses the emotional complexities of returning to Earth, illustrating the strong bonds formed among astronauts and the importance of adaptability.

Is Social Media Really Ruining Our Lives… Or Is It Something Else? (ft. Jonathan Haidt)
In this discussion, Jonathan Haidt, an NYU professor and bestselling author, dives into the complex impact of smartphones and social media on society and mental health. He argues that while technology contributes to crises, it’s not the sole culprit. The conversation examines regional differences in the effects of social media while also addressing issues like competitive parenting and the role of play in development. Haidt offers practical advice for parents and educators, challenging listeners to rethink their digital habits.
